SMX (Security Matters) Public Limited Company (SMX) closed at $7.76, up 2.65% from the previous session. The stock is trading above its established support level of $7.37 and approaching a critical resistance zone near $8.15, indicating a potential breakout attempt.

From a technical perspective, SMX is currently positioned between well-defined support at $7.37 and resistance at $8.15. The recent uptick brought the price closer to the upper boundary, a level that has previously acted as a ceiling and may continue to cap gains without a catalyst. The price action pattern resembles a potential bullish flag or consolidative structure, with the latest candle breaking above the short-term moving average. Technical indicators are in mixed territory. The relative strength index (RSI) likely sits in the mid-50s to low-60s range, suggesting moderate bullish momentum without being overextended. Moving average convergence divergence (MACD) may be showing a bullish crossover or converging toward its signal line, though the signal is not yet confirmed. Volume patterns, if elevated, would add conviction to the breakout attempt. The stock has not yet challenged the $8.15 resistance with authority; a close above that level could open the door to the next resistance zone, while a rejection would keep the focus on support. Looking ahead, SMX’s price trajectory will depend on its ability to sustain momentum above $7.76 and eventually clear the $8.15 resistance. A successful break above $8.15 could signal a potential move toward the next psychological hurdle near $9.00, though such a scenario may require additional buying pressure or positive news. Conversely, failure to hold current levels could see a retest of $7.37 support. If that level gives way, the stock may decline toward the $7.00 area. Key factors that could influence future performance include the release of company earnings, regulatory updates regarding its technology, or broad market sentiment shifts. Given the stock’s relatively low liquidity, sharp moves in either direction are possible. Traders should monitor volume for confirmation and watch for any announcements from the company. The $7.15–$7.37 zone remains a critical floor, while $8.15–$8.50 could act as a resistance band. Until a decisive breakout or breakdown occurs, the stock may continue to oscillate within this range.
